How they compare
Albania currently reports 21.63 units per square kilometre against 20.3 units per square kilometre in Malaysia, a difference of 1.33 units per square kilometre.
That makes Albania's figure about 1.1 times Malaysia's.
Across all 34 years both countries report, Albania has been ahead every year.
Albania ranks 71st and Malaysia ranks 74th of 186 countries.
Albania has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Albania | Malaysia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 22.56 units per square kilometre | 7.31 units per square kilometre | 15.25 units per square kilometre | Albania |
| 2000s | 19.92 units per square kilometre | 10.99 units per square kilometre | 8.94 units per square kilometre | Albania |
| 2010s | 20.12 units per square kilometre | 16.41 units per square kilometre | 3.71 units per square kilometre | Albania |
| 2020s | 20.86 units per square kilometre | 19.64 units per square kilometre | 1.22 units per square kilometre | Albania |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Labor force, female div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
